알고리즘에서 '분할 정복(Divide and Conquer)' 전략의 핵심 단계는?
쉬움 freeCodeCamp해설
분할 정복은 문제를 더 작은 하위 문제로 분할(Divide)하고, 각 하위 문제를 재귀적으로 해결(Conquer)한 후, 결과를 합쳐(Combine) 원래 문제의 답을 구합니다. 병합 정렬, 퀵 정렬, 이진 탐색, 카라츠바 곱셈 등이 이 전략을 사용합니다.
분할 정복은 문제를 더 작은 하위 문제로 분할(Divide)하고, 각 하위 문제를 재귀적으로 해결(Conquer)한 후, 결과를 합쳐(Combine) 원래 문제의 답을 구합니다. 병합 정렬, 퀵 정렬, 이진 탐색, 카라츠바 곱셈 등이 이 전략을 사용합니다.